Permutationally Invariant, Reproducing Kernel-Based Potential Energy Surfaces for Polyatomic Molecules: From Formaldehyde to Acetone. [PDF]
Constructing accurate, high-dimensional molecular potential energy surfaces (PESs) for polyatomic molecules is challenging. Reproducing kernel Hilbert space (RKHS) interpolation is an efficient way to construct such PESs.

New characterizations of reproducing kernel Hilbert spaces and applications to metric geometry [PDF]
We give two new global and algorithmic constructions of the reproducing kernel Hilbert space associated to a positive definite kernel. We further present a general positive definite kernel setting using bilinear forms, and we provide new examples.
